Positives:

  • Easy beach access: Flat sandy area makes it simple to bring a stroller and settle near the water.
  • Baby-change facilities: Main entrance washrooms have baby-change tables and seating.
  • Nearby picnic spots: Picnic tables close to parking let you keep baby gear within reach.

Challenges:

  • No playground: The park lacks a playground or splash pad, so baby play is limited to sand.
  • Seasonal closures: Washrooms and fountains close in late fall; check hours before visiting.
  • Limited shade: Few natural shaded areas require you to bring your own sun cover.

What is Bluffers Park?

  • A lakefront park at the base of the Scarborough Bluffs, with a 65-metre natural cliff overlooking Lake Ontario
  • A sandy beach and marina complex providing public boat launches, yacht berths and fishing access
  • Parkland with picnic tables, barbecue pits, walking trails and unspoiled rocky shoreline

Baby-Friendly Activities in Bluffers Park

Beachside picnic:

Set up near the main parking at a shaded picnic table.

Tip: Arrive early to secure a table close to washrooms and water.

Baby’s beach play:

Let your baby sit on a blanket by the water and explore the sand.

Tip: Bring a sun umbrella and a small bucket for sand play.

Use washrooms and change tables:

Visit the seasonal washroom building by the park entrance.

Tip: Check washroom hours (May–October) and use the baby-change tables.

Lakeside stroll:

Walk along the flat sandy beach instead of steep trails.

Tip: Stay near the water to entertain your baby with gentle waves.

Pack shade gear:

Bring a pop-up tent or sun umbrella for extra shade.

Tip: Park close to the picnic area to easily carry baby gear.

When is the best time to visit Bluffers Park (Toronto, Canada)?

Visit between May and October when washrooms, fountains and lifeguards are available. In other months, facilities may be closed or have reduced hours.
